FAQs

What makes hauling services 'environmentally friendly'?

It’s all about reducing waste, proper recycling, and ensuring safe disposal of non-recyclables.

Can I just throw everything into a dumpster?

Legally, sure, but ethically? Not the best move if you're looking to be environmentally conscious. Plus, not everything is dumpster-safe.

Are there items that require special disposal methods?

Absolutely, like electronics and certain appliances, which can be hazardous if not disposed of properly.

How do I know if a junk removal service in St. Louis is reputable?

Check reviews, ask for their recycling policy, and see if they have any certifications.

Is it more expensive to use environmentally friendly hauling services?

It can be, but consider it an investment in the planet. Also, many services offer competitive rates, so shop around.
